The anticipated “Game of Thrones” season four promo titled “Ice and Fire: A Foreshadowing” has been made available online. The 15-minute featurette aired February 9 on HBO, and offers an in-depth look at things to come in season four. The cast and crew are in on the action, revealing interesting titbits about their characters. One of the hot topics making the rounds on blogs is the “Purple Wedding”. King Joffrey (Jack Gleeson) and Margaery Tyrell (Natalie Dormer) will walk down the aisle for what is promising to be quite a spectacle. Dany’s strides to gain power and her fire-breathing Dragons are another hot topic. Emilia Clarke’s Daenerys “Dany” Targaryen is facing difficult times with one of the cities she liberated and her dragons “can’t be tamed”! Clarke explains that the situation she’s faced with in season 4 symbolizes how Dany is losing control of what she’s doing.

The promo also teases the dynamics between families with Jaime (Nikolaj Coster-Waldau) and Tyrion Lannister (Peter Dinklage) working  together as their bond strengthens, and Kit Harington’s Jon Snow and Samwell “Sam” Tarly (John Bradley) journey as they are reunited.
